Company DescriptionWiregrass E911 Center provides emergency call handling and dispatch services for Long and McIntosh Counties in Southeast Georgia. Located at 1019 Production Row SW in Darien, GA, the center supports public safety agencies by coordinating rapid response to emergencies.
Role DescriptionThe Communications Officer is a full-time, on-site role based at the Wiregrass E911 Center. This role is responsible for answering, processing, and dispatching emergency and non-emergency calls to the respective Police Department, Sheriff's Office, Fire Department, and/or EMS Department. The Communications Officer maintains accurate and timely records of all calls and responses, monitors multiple communication radio channels, and relays updates to field units.
Daily tasks include prioritizing incidents, following established protocols, communicating clearly with callers and responders, and maintaining situational awareness during routine and high-stress events.
$19.75/hr Non-Certified, $20.74 Certified Communications Officer
- At least 18 years old
- High School Diploma or GED
- No felony convictions
- Pass a Pre-Employment Dispatcher Evaluation Test
- Able to work a rotating 12 hour schedule, day and night shift
